Home > Manufacturer > API Technologies Corp.

API Technologies Corp.

AR251575008CCLF
AR251575008CCLF API Technologies Corp
HOME

HOME

PRODUCT

PRODUCT

PHONE

PHONE

ABOUT

ABOUT